Ingredients Notes

The beauty of this dish lies in its carefully chosen ingredients. Each one plays a key role in creating the perfect crispy texture and bold, sweet-spicy flavor profile.
Chicken thighs or breasts: For the juiciest results, opt for boneless, skinless chicken thighs. If you prefer chicken breasts, pound them to an even thickness for even cooking.
Buttermilk marinade: Marinating the chicken in buttermilk not only tenderizes the meat but also helps the coating adhere better. If you don’t have buttermilk, you can mix regular milk with a splash of vinegar or lemon juice.
Panko breadcrumbs: These Japanese-style breadcrumbs are the secret to achieving a super crispy crust. Their coarse texture creates the perfect crunch when baked.
Seasonings: A mix of paprika, garlic powder, onion powder, and a pinch of cayenne gives the chicken a flavorful boost before baking. Adjust the cayenne if you want a milder version.
Hot honey glaze: This glaze combines honey, hot sauce, and a touch of butter for a silky, sweet-spicy drizzle. You can customize the heat level by adding more or less hot sauce.
Baking tools: A wire rack placed over a baking sheet is essential for even air circulation, ensuring that the chicken stays crispy all around.

How To Make This Baked Crunchy Hot Honey Chicken

Creating this irresistible chicken is simpler than you think. Follow these steps, and you’ll have a perfectly crispy, sweet-and-spicy masterpiece in no time.
Start by marinating your chicken. Place the chicken thighs or breasts in a bowl and cover them with buttermilk. Let the chicken soak for at least 30 minutes, or up to 8 hours in the refrigerator for maximum tenderness.
While the chicken marinates, prepare the coating. In a shallow dish, combine panko breadcrumbs with your seasoning mix: paprika, garlic powder, onion powder, and cayenne. Stir to ensure the flavors are evenly distributed.
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per. Place a wire rack on top and spray it lightly with cooking spray to prevent sticking.
Remove the chicken from the buttermilk and let the excess drip off. Press each piece into the breadcrumb mixture, coating all sides thoroughly. Place the coated chicken on the prepared wire rack.
Bake the chicken for 25-30 minutes, flipping halfway through to ensure even crisping. You’ll know it’s ready when the internal temperature reaches 165°F (74°C) and the crust is golden brown.
While the chicken bakes, make the hot honey glaze. In a small saucepan, melt butter over low heat, then stir in honey and your favorite hot sauce. Heat until just combined, then remove from heat to cool slightly.
When the chicken comes out of the oven, immediately drizzle the hot honey glaze over the top. Serve any extra sauce on the side for dipping, and watch the magic happen as the flavors come together.
Storage Options
If you have leftovers (though that’s rare with this dish!), you can easily store and reheat them to enjoy later.
For short-term storage, place the chicken in an airtight container and refrigerate for up to 3 days. Reheat it in a 350°F oven for 10-15 minutes to restore its crispy texture. Avoid microwaving, as it may make the crust soggy.
To freeze, wrap each piece individually in foil or plastic wrap, then place them in a freezer-safe bag. The chicken can be frozen for up to 3 months. Thaw overnight in the fridge before reheating.
Variations and Substitutions
One of the best things about this recipe is how adaptable it is. Here are some ways to switch things up:
- Make it gluten-free: Use gluten-free panko breadcrumbs and ensure your other ingredients are certified gluten-free.
- Adjust the heat: For a milder version, reduce the cayenne in the coating and use a milder hot sauce in the glaze. If you’re a spice lover, add a pinch of chili flakes to the honey glaze for extra heat.
- Try different proteins: This recipe works beautifully with chicken tenders or even pork chops. Adjust the cooking time based on the size and thickness of your protein.
- Experiment with seasonings: Add a sprinkle of smoked paprika or a touch of ground mustard to the breadcrumb mixture for a different flavor profile.

PrintBaked Crunchy Hot Honey Chicken Recipe
This baked crunchy hot honey chicken recipe combines the perfect balance of sweetness and spice. Featuring a crispy baked coating and a drizzle of hot honey glaze, this dish is perfect for dinner or any special occasion.
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 25 minutes
- Total Time: 40 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ings 1x
- Category: Main Course
- Method: Baking
- Cuisine: American
- Diet: Gluten Free
Ingredients
- 4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ts or thighs
- 1 cup all-purpose flour
- 2 large eggs, beaten
- 1 cup panko breadcrumbs
- 1 tsp garlic powder
- 1 tsp smoked paprika
- ½ tsp cayenne pepper (optional)
- ½ tsp salt
- ½ tsp black pepper
For Hot Honey Glaze:
- ¼ cup honey
- 1 tbsp hot sauce (adjust to taste)
- 1 tbsp unsalted butter
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
- Prepare a dredging station with three bowls: one with flour, one with beaten eggs, and one with panko mixed with garlic powder, smoked paprika, cayenne pepper, salt, and black pepper.
- Coat each chicken piece in flour, dip in egg, and then coat with the panko mixture. Press to ensure breadcrumbs adhere.
- Place the breaded chicken on the prepared baking sheet. Spray lightly with cooking spray for extra crispiness.
- Bake for 20-25 minutes, flipping halfway, until golden brown and cooked through (internal temperature of 165°F/74°C).
- While chicken bakes, make the hot honey glaze by combining honey, hot sauce, and butter in a small saucepan over low heat. Stir until smooth.
- Drizzle the hot honey glaze over the baked chicken before serving.
Notes
- Adjust the heat level of the glaze by adding more or less hot sauce.
- For an extra crispy texture, double-coat the chicken in the panko mixture.
- Serve with a side of roasted vegetables or mashed potatoes for a complete meal.
